Re: Jelly update
The high score table has been completed and will definitely be in the jelly update. The code that adjusts the game to the frame rate that the game is playing is complete. During testing the frame rate has been around 45fps compared to the older version which ran at 12fps which results in a much smoother game. The psp will still play the game at around 12fps but the graphics are better (previously the quality was set to low when you played the game on the psp) and my tests have shown that this no longer makes a difference.
